We live in the mountains in a very small community (15 kids), so it is a bit like a normal day except a little more laid back, no cutting rice, not much work, but there is a really nice Christmas party for the kids. Everybody participates with setting up the small decorated tree and other hand made decorations, skits for children and adults, lots of food, gifts for the kids and then everyone just sits around and enjoys each other until about 8pm or so then everyone heads to their homes into the dark with their flashlights.
